On-Grid Solar System (Grid-Tied Solar System)
What is an On-Grid Solar System?
An On-Grid Solar System is connected to the local power grid, meaning it draws power from the grid when the solar system is not generating enough electricity (like at night or during cloudy days) and feeds surplus power back to the grid when excess energy is produced. This setup is ideal for locations where grid electricity is available.
Key Benefits of On-Grid Solar Systems:
-
Reduced Electricity Bills: Generate your own electricity and lower your reliance on the grid, which directly reduces your electricity bills.
-
Net Metering: With net metering, any excess energy produced by your system can be fed back into the grid, earning you credits from your utility provider, potentially offsetting your energy costs.
-
Lower Initial Investment: On-grid systems don’t require expensive batteries for energy storage, making them more affordable.
-
Sustainability: On-grid solar reduces your carbon footprint by harnessing renewable solar energy, contributing to a cleaner environment.
-
Reliability: Being connected to the grid ensures that you always have access to power, even when your solar system is not generating energy (e.g., at night or during poor weather).

Hybrid Solar System
What is a Hybrid Solar System?
A Hybrid Solar System combines the best features of both on-grid and off-grid systems. It’s connected to the grid and includes energy storage (batteries) for backup power during periods when solar generation is insufficient or when grid power is down. Hybrid systems offer more flexibility, making them ideal for homes, businesses, or industries looking to have both energy independence and reliability.
Key Benefits of Hybrid Solar Systems:
-
Energy Storage: Hybrid systems include batteries (like BYD Lithium-Ion Batteries) that store excess energy for use during cloudy days, nighttime, or grid failures.
-
Reliability with Independence: You still enjoy the reliability of grid connection but also have backup power in case of grid outages or emergencies.
-
Reduced Energy Costs: By storing excess energy in batteries, you can use it during high-tariff hours, avoiding peak energy rates from the grid.
-
Sustainability & Self-Sufficiency: This system enables you to maximize your use of solar power, reduce dependency on fossil fuels, and lower your overall environmental impact.
-
Flexibility for Expansion: Hybrid systems can easily be upgraded with more storage capacity or additional panels as your energy needs grow.

Battery Energy Storage System (BESS)
What is a BESS (Battery Energy Storage System) for Industrial Use?
A Battery Energy Storage System (BESS) is an advanced energy storage solution that allows businesses and industries to store excess solar power generated during the day for use during peak hours or when energy demand is high. BESS provides significant energy savings by optimizing energy usage, reducing reliance on grid power, and ensuring a stable energy supply for industrial operations.
Key Benefits of BESS for Industrial Applications:
-
Peak Shaving: BESS helps to reduce energy costs by discharging stored energy during peak demand times when electricity rates are highest.
-
Energy Reliability: By storing energy during low-demand periods, industrial businesses can ensure that they have access to a stable energy supply, even during power outages or grid disruptions.
-
Maximized Solar Energy Use: With integrated solar panels and battery storage, industries can fully utilize their generated solar energy and avoid wasting excess power.
-
Cost Savings: Industrial businesses can reduce their overall energy bills by optimizing energy use, shifting energy consumption to cheaper off-peak periods.
-
Sustainability: BESS reduces reliance on fossil-fuel-based grid power, helping to lower the carbon footprint of industrial operations.
-
Scalability & Flexibility: Battery storage systems can be easily scaled to meet the growing energy needs of large industrial facilities, providing long-term energy security.

Utility-Scale Solar Systems
What is a Utility-Scale Solar System?
Utility-scale solar systems are large-scale solar power plants that generate electricity for thousands of homes or businesses. These systems are typically installed by energy companies and connect directly to the national or regional grid. They are designed to produce large amounts of electricity to power entire communities or regions.
Key Benefits of Utility-Scale Solar Systems:
-
Massive Energy Generation: Utility-scale solar can produce large amounts of renewable energy, reducing reliance on fossil fuels for large regions.
-
Grid Stability: These systems help stabilize the power grid, providing a consistent and reliable energy supply to customers.
-
Environmental Impact: Utility-scale solar significantly reduces greenhouse gas emissions and other pollutants, contributing to a cleaner environment.
-
Long-Term Investment: These systems are designed for long-term use, offering returns through energy savings and selling power back to the grid.
